MATTER OF LEVIN v. BLUM

2018-00948. Docket No. F-9153-16/16A.

167 A.D.3d 609 (2018)

89 N.Y.S.3d 239

2018 NY Slip Op 08300

In the Matter of Tomer T. Levin, Respondent-Appellant, v. Efrat Blum, Appellant-Respondent.

Appellate Division of the Supreme Court of New York, Second Department.

Decided December 5, 2018.


Ordered that the order dated November 29, 2017, is affirmed insofar as appealed and cross-appealed from, without costs or disbursements.

The parties are divorced. They are the parents of two children.
